A diffraction grating has 593 lines (rulings) per mm. When white light shines on the grating, all wavelengths experience constructive interference at the centre of the diffraction pattern, so the central maximum (m = 0) is white. However, the higher order maxima (side fringes) occur at different angles for different wavelengths, so the colours are dispersed. How many complete orders of the visible spectrum will be produced in the diffraction pattern? Assume that the range if visible wavelengths is 400-700 nm.
